Output 33e0d6433d94880d8ed94128b1fa5ff91e9401efcefd790f8d25989454e415e0:1

value
627211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af774ddf8d24b53e46c244cf9e71d6c93cb973 OP_EQUAL
address
352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
transaction
33e0d6433d94880d8ed94128b1fa5ff91e9401efcefd790f8d25989454e415e0
confirmations
334003
spent
true